  3. Horigan

    Question on my anodes

    I've read if you do both salt and fresh, use aluminum. That's what I use. From Fisheries Supply, "Aluminum alloys offer some protection in freshwater but not as much as magnesium – so aluminum would only be recommended if your boat is intermittently in fresh water."...

  9. Horigan

    squeaky leaf springs

    Great responses above. Note that WD40 is not a lubricant. It's primarily for displacing water, hence the WD. Try Boeshield T9 on the springs. It leaves a wax coating that helps prevent corrosion.

  14. Horigan

    About to do my first VP SX outdrive service and have a few questions

    Water gets past the drive and the gimbal (pivot) assembly. Newer generation drives don't have a gasket between them. The only seal between them is the D-shaped O-ring for the raw water passage. While the drive is off, check to make sure the plastic raw water outlet on the gimbal assembly...
